The 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N is a PowerFlex 755 air-cooled AC drive designed for industrial variable-speed motor applications.
It is a three-phase, 600 VAC-class drive intended for controlling compatible AC motors where adjustable speed, controlled acceleration and deceleration, motor protection, process control, and integration with an industrial automation system are required.
This particular model has a relatively small power rating within the PowerFlex 755 family. It provides a 1.7 A continuous output current, a 1 HP normal-duty rating, and a 0.5 HP heavy-duty rating.
The unit is identified as a Frame 3 drive and is intended for open-type industrial installation, typically inside an appropriate electrical cabinet or control enclosure.
The catalog number 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N represents a specific configuration of the PowerFlex 755 drive family. When purchasing, replacing, or maintaining the unit, the complete catalog number should be retained because the individual characters identify important configuration characteristics.

The 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N is intended for applications in which a three-phase AC motor needs controlled and adjustable operation rather than simple fixed-speed switching.
A conventional motor starter generally provides basic starting and stopping. An adjustable-frequency drive provides much greater control over the motor by changing the electrical conditions supplied to the motor.
This makes it possible to establish a controlled operating speed, adjust the motor according to production requirements, and provide controlled acceleration and deceleration.
The PowerFlex 755 platform is designed for industrial machinery and process applications where motor control is an important part of the overall automation system.
The 1.7 A continuous output capability places this model toward the smaller end of the PowerFlex 755 capacity range. It is therefore especially appropriate for smaller motors and auxiliary machinery that nevertheless require an industrial-grade variable-speed drive architecture.

The continuous output current of this model is 1.7 A.
The drive also has higher short-duration current capabilities.
| Operating Condition | Output Current |
|---|---|
| Continuous | 1.7 A |
| 1 Minute | 1.9 A |
| 3 Seconds | 2.6 A |
The short-duration current ratings are useful when the motor experiences temporary increases in load during acceleration or demanding operating conditions.
For final drive selection, the motor nameplate current should always be compared with the applicable drive current rating rather than selecting the drive only from the motor horsepower.
The nominal ratings are:
| Duty Classification | Motor Rating |
|---|---|
| Normal Duty | 1 HP |
| Heavy Duty | 0.5 HP |
| Normal Duty Approximate Metric Equivalent | 0.75 kW |
| Heavy Duty Approximate Metric Equivalent | 0.37 kW |
The distinction between normal-duty and heavy-duty operation is important.
Normal-duty applications generally involve comparatively moderate loading and overload requirements.
Heavy-duty applications can involve greater torque demand, repeated acceleration, higher overload requirements, or other demanding operating conditions.
Therefore, the correct selection should be based on both motor current and actual machine duty.
The 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N belongs to the 600 VAC three-phase drive group.
This is an important selection characteristic because a 600 VAC drive should not be treated as a universal replacement for a 200–240 VAC or 380–480 VAC drive.

The following models are useful comparison choices within the same PowerFlex 755 600 VAC three-phase range.
| No. | Model | Voltage | Continuous Current | 1-Minute Current | 3-Second Current | Normal Duty | Heavy Duty | Frame |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N | 600 VAC | 1.7 A | 1.9 A | 2.6 A | 1 HP | 0.5 HP | 3 |
| 2 | 20G11NE2P7AA0NNNNN | 600 VAC | 2.7 A | 3.0 A | 4.1 A | 2 HP | 1 HP | 3 |
| 3 | 20G11NE3P9AA0NNNNN | 600 VAC | 3.9 A | 4.3 A | 5.9 A | 3 HP | 2 HP | 3 |
| 4 | 20G11NE6P1AA0NNNNN | 600 VAC | 6.1 A | 6.7 A | 9.2 A | 5 HP | 3 HP | 3 |
| 5 | 20G11NE9P0AA0NNNNN | 600 VAC | 9.0 A | 9.9 A | 13.5 A | 7.5 HP | 5 HP | 3 |

The 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N is best considered when the motor’s actual electrical requirements fit within the 1.7 A continuous output capability and the application benefits from the PowerFlex 755 platform.
If a motor requires approximately 2.7 A, the 20G11NE2P7AA0NNNNN is a more appropriate capacity.
If the requirement rises toward 3.9 A, the 20G11NE3P9AA0NNNNN provides a larger current margin.
For approximately 6.1 A requirements, the 20G11NE6P1AA0NNNNN is the more appropriate choice.
For approximately 9 A requirements, the 20G11NE9P0AA0NNNNN provides a substantially larger output capability.

The 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N is a 600 VAC, three-phase, air-cooled PowerFlex 755 AC drive with a 1.7 A continuous output rating, 1 HP normal-duty rating, 0.5 HP heavy-duty rating, and Frame 3 construction.
It is particularly appropriate for smaller industrial motor applications where adjustable speed, controlled acceleration and deceleration, industrial control integration, and drive-level monitoring are required.
The product is well suited to applications such as small conveyors, pumps, fans, blowers, feeders, packaging equipment, auxiliary machine drives, and other relatively small industrial rotating loads.
The most important selection criteria are the actual motor nameplate voltage, full-load current, required overload capability, duty cycle, acceleration requirements, mechanical load characteristics, environmental conditions, and cabinet requirements.
For the same 600 VAC PowerFlex 755 range, the 20G11NE2P7AA0NNNNN, 20G11NE3P9AA0NNNNN, 20G11NE6P1AA0NNNNN, and 20G11NE9P0AA0NNNNN provide progressively higher current and horsepower capacity.
For exact dimensions, mounting-hole locations, terminal arrangements, clearances, and shipping or installed weight, the final engineering design should use the mechanical information associated with the exact hardware configuration. These values should not be guessed when designing a cabinet or replacement assembly.
In summary, the 20G11NE1P7AA0NNNNN is a compact-capacity industrial variable-frequency drive intended for 600 VAC three-phase motor control, with a 1.7 A continuous output, 1 HP normal-duty capability, and 0.5 HP heavy-duty capability. Its strongest practical advantage is the combination of relatively small motor capacity with the broader functionality and industrial architecture of the PowerFlex 755 family.
